The 20BD125A0ANNANC1 from Allen Bradley is part of their PowerFlex 700 series, serving as an adjustable frequency AC drive designed for three-phase usage. With a rated voltage of 480 VAC, this unit can operate within a line frequency of 50 or 60 Hz, accommodating diverse system requirements. The drive is capable of managing a nominal current of 125 amperes, providing an output power of 75 kilowatts or equivalently, 100 horsepower.
Frame size 5 denotes the physical dimensions of the unit, which is housed in a NEMA 1 enclosure with an IP20 degree of protection. This enclosure type allows for basic dust and moisture safeguards suitable for indoor settings. The drive is equipped with a blank cover for the HMI module, signaling that no display or keypad is provided for user interaction. There is no IGBT brake or internal braking resistor included, facilitating a simpler configuration.
Communication options are absent in this model, and it employs a vector control type while utilizing 24 VDC for control and input/output operations. Feedback for motor control is facilitated through encoders operating at either 12V or 5V, providing necessary precision in motor positioning tasks.
